Most Popular West Virginia Schools for a Master's in General Psychology
Our 2023 rankings named American Public University System the most popular school in West Virginia for general psychology students working on their master’s degree. Located in the fringe town of Charles Town, American Military University is a private for-profit school with a very large student population.
Women make up 73% of the psychology majors at the school.
Full General Psychology at American Public University System Report
You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end Marshall University. It ranked #2 on our 2023 Most Popular General Psychology Master’s Degree Schools in West Virginia list. Marshall University is a large public school located in the city of Huntington.
Of the 42 students majoring in psychology at Marshall University, 31% are male and 69% are female.
The in-demand master’s degree programs at West Virginia University helped the school earn the #3 place on this year’s ranking of the most popular general psychology schools in West Virginia. Located in the small city of Morgantown, WVU is a public school with a fairly large student population.
Women make up 88% of the psychology majors at the school.
